咨詢熱線(總機中轉(zhuǎn))
0755-3394 2933
深圳市寶安區(qū)西鄉(xiāng)街道銀田創(chuàng)意園元匠坊C棟5樓
品創(chuàng)集團公眾號

品創(chuàng)官方企業(yè)微信

一、引言
在數(shù)字化轉(zhuǎn)型的浪潮中,開源軟件以其開放、共享的特性,成為了軟件開發(fā)領(lǐng)域的重要組成部分。然而,隨著開源軟件的廣泛應(yīng)用,其潛在的安全漏洞也日益凸顯,給企業(yè)和個人用戶帶來了嚴峻的安全挑戰(zhàn)。因此,開源軟件漏洞掃描作為保障數(shù)字安全的關(guān)鍵環(huán)節(jié),顯得尤為重要。
二、開源軟件漏洞掃描的重要性
開源軟件漏洞掃描是指通過特定的技術(shù)手段,對開源軟件中的潛在漏洞進行檢測和識別。這一環(huán)節(jié)的重要性不言而喻,它直接關(guān)系到軟件系統(tǒng)的安全性和穩(wěn)定性。一旦漏洞被惡意利用,可能導(dǎo)致數(shù)據(jù)泄露、系統(tǒng)崩潰等嚴重后果,給企業(yè)和用戶帶來不可估量的損失。
三、開源軟件漏洞掃描的技術(shù)原理
開源軟件漏洞掃描的技術(shù)原理主要基于靜態(tài)分析和動態(tài)分析兩種方法。靜態(tài)分析通過對源代碼進行掃描,識別潛在的編碼錯誤和安全漏洞;而動態(tài)分析則通過運行軟件并監(jiān)控其行為,發(fā)現(xiàn)運行時的安全漏洞。兩種方法各有優(yōu)劣,通常結(jié)合使用以提高漏洞掃描的準確性和效率。
四、開源軟件漏洞掃描的常用工具
目前,市場上存在眾多開源軟件漏洞掃描工具,如OWASP ZAP、Nessus、Snyk等。這些工具各具特色,有的側(cè)重于Web應(yīng)用安全掃描,有的則提供全面的系統(tǒng)漏洞檢測。企業(yè)和開發(fā)者可以根據(jù)自己的需求選擇合適的工具進行漏洞掃描。
五、開源軟件漏洞掃描的實踐應(yīng)用
在實踐應(yīng)用中,開源軟件漏洞掃描通常與代碼審計、自動化測試等環(huán)節(jié)相結(jié)合,形成一套完整的軟件安全保障體系。通過定期掃描和修復(fù)漏洞,企業(yè)和開發(fā)者可以不斷提升軟件系統(tǒng)的安全性和穩(wěn)定性。
六、開源軟件漏洞掃描的挑戰(zhàn)與應(yīng)對
盡管開源軟件漏洞掃描在保障數(shù)字安全方面發(fā)揮著重要作用,但仍面臨諸多挑戰(zhàn)。例如,漏洞掃描工具可能存在誤報和漏報問題;部分漏洞難以被自動化工具檢測;以及開源軟件生態(tài)的復(fù)雜性和多樣性給漏洞掃描帶來難度。針對這些挑戰(zhàn),企業(yè)和開發(fā)者需要不斷優(yōu)化漏洞掃描策略,提高掃描工具的準確性和效率;同時加強代碼審計和人工測試,確保軟件系統(tǒng)的安全性。
七、結(jié)論
開源軟件漏洞掃描是保障數(shù)字安全不可或缺的一環(huán)。通過深入了解漏洞掃描的重要性、技術(shù)原理、常用工具及實踐應(yīng)用,企業(yè)和開發(fā)者可以更有效地應(yīng)對開源軟件帶來的安全挑戰(zhàn)。未來,隨著技術(shù)的不斷進步和開源生態(tài)的持續(xù)發(fā)展,開源軟件漏洞掃描將發(fā)揮更加重要的作用,為數(shù)字安全保駕護航。